Illustration 1 g00745665
(1) Rubber element Each isolator has four rubber elements. The most usual cause for failure of the isolator is oil contamination of the rubber elements. Inspect the rubber elements of each isolator for the following conditions.
Swelling
Blistering
CrackingPerform the following procedures when deterioration of the rubber elements is initially observed:
Record the observation in a log.
Check the alignment of the driven equipment.After deterioration of the rubber elements is initially observed, the rubber elements must be carefully inspected. Any further deterioration of the rubber elements must be recorded. The isolator must be repaired or replaced if rapid deterioration of the rubber elements is observed.Deterioration of the rubber elements is usually accompanied by settling of the isolator. Settling of the isolator will result in misalignment between the engine and the driven equipment.Check the Center Bolt
Illustration 2 g00745664
(2) Locknut
(3) Adjustable assembly
(A) Clearance above the adjustable assembly Check the tightness of locknut (2) on the center bolt. Use a minimum torque of 100 N m (75 lb ft).If locknut (2) is loose, perform the following Steps:
Tighten locknut (2) to 140 N m (105 lb ft).
Measure clearance (A) above adjustable assembly (3).
Compare the clearance to the specification from the engine commissioning. The clearance and the specification from the engine commissioning must be equal. Any difference in the dimension indicates that the height of the isolator has changed. A change in the height of the isolator will result in misalignment between the engine and the driven equipment.
